Welcome to Wildwood Oaks, a hidden gem nestled in the vibrant city of Myrtle Beach, South Carolina. This charming neighborhood is situated in Horry County, just east of the bustling Highway 17, making it a prime location for those seeking both tranquility and convenience.

Wildwood Oaks boasts a delightful blend of lush landscapes and friendly faces, creating an inviting atmosphere for families, retirees, and everyone in between. The homes in this community are thoughtfully designed, often featuring spacious layouts and modern amenities that cater to a variety of lifestyles. Many properties are surrounded by beautiful trees and well-maintained gardens, offering a serene retreat from the hustle and bustle of everyday life.

One of the standout features of Wildwood Oaks is its proximity to the stunning beaches of Myrtle Beach. Just a short drive away, residents can enjoy sun-soaked days on the sandy shores, indulge in water sports, or explore the vibrant boardwalk filled with shops, restaurants, and entertainment options. Additionally, the neighborhood is conveniently located near top-rated schools, parks, and recreational facilities, making it an ideal choice for families.

For those who appreciate the outdoors, Wildwood Oaks offers easy access to scenic trails and golf courses, perfect for weekend adventures.
